Try something silicone free. Silicones can create a film in your hair that blocks water from penetrating the strands. You would have to use a clarifying shampoo to strip off the silicone and those shampoos are very drying. Curlsmith makes some great conditioners. I also have issues with conditioners. A lot of them just feel like they disappear in my hair and I can’t even run my fingers through it when it’s completely saturated. But curlsmith has several that help detangle really nicely. Also, you should look into the curly girl method. You have wavy/curly hair. It might be a good place to start.
